Output ecbed6ba54aaf647b0f5842a0f4811c7d3caa9f1bae37a80ff16d53f070820ef:0

value
566817707
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2dc1414531c47f9da75c14b783f31133f553992 OP_EQUAL
address
3LuwU9R2TWaXqBgiihaHedv3A5PX8L9vum
transaction
ecbed6ba54aaf647b0f5842a0f4811c7d3caa9f1bae37a80ff16d53f070820ef
spent
true